On Tue, 11 Jun 2019 at 18:35:25 +0000, Dorian ROSSE wrote:
> I am running this dbus :
>
> Traitement des actions différées (« triggers ») pour dbus (1.12.2-1ubuntu1) ...
>
> Why too much older ?
You appear to have got an older version of dbus from Ubuntu. The choice of
version in Ubuntu releases is made by Ubuntu developers, not by the dbus
upstream developers.
dbus 1.13.x is a development branch, and OS distributions that want to
avoid regression risk are correct to avoid using it.
The latest dbus 1.12.x release is 1.12.16, released today. Ubuntu
presumably has a policy of backporting security fixes, and not backporting
most other bug fixes (many OS distributions behave similarly).
If you don't like that policy, other OS distributions are available.
